Cook this pork stir-fry with thinly sliced fondue meat first browned quickly with onions. Coat the pork with an Asian-inspired sauce scented with ginger, which also serves as a dressing for the crunchy cabbage slaw. Serve with rice and pickled ginger, and you’ve got a weekly dinner that’s also tasty come lunchtime.
